Now down to your questions, the superHawk rear fender and plate holder can easily be trimmed down to a nub that will just allow the current plate holder to be left or you can spend the $$ and buy a kit. Use sheet metal sheers or hack saw to trim the current fender down.

Medium size Lockhardts fit perfect, good luck finding dual fillament for running lights...i found the last pair in AZ as far as i know..another thong i has to trim down the inside part of the fairing to make the fit. they were an older type of lockhardts, but look sweet.. good luck. theres lots of posts here by me and many others about all the things you want to do and LOTS more.
